August Weather in Oak Ridge,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In August, the average temperature in Oak Ridge, United States hovers around 25°C (78°F), making it a pleasantly warm destination. Temperatures can swing from a cool 13°C (56°F) to a sweltering 36°C (97°F), offering a wide range of experiences. Visitors should prepare for occasional rainfall, with an average precipitation of 124 mm (4.9 in) spread over 14 days. Additionally, the average humidity sits at a comfortable 66%, ensuring a balmy atmosphere throughout the month.

How August Weather in Oak Ridge Compares to Other Months

Weather in Oak Ridge var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Oak Ridge,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Oak Ridge,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ather5°C (41°F)82 mm (3.2 inches)87%moderate
February Weather8°C (46°F)114 mm (4.5 inches)87%high
March Weather10°C (51°F)84 mm (3.3 inches)86%very high
April Weather15°C (60°F)118 mm (4.6 inches)84%very high
May Weather20°C (69°F)122 mm (4.8 inches)83%very high
June Weather24°C (75°F)99 mm (3.9 inches)83%extreme
July Weather27°C (80°F)89 mm (3.5 inches)79%very high
August Weather25°C (78°F)124 mm (4.9 inches)66%very high
September Weather23°C (73°F)126 mm (5.0 inches)68%very high
October Weather17°C (63°F)115 mm (4.5 inches)78%very high
November Weather9°C (49°F)80 mm (3.1 inches)89%moderate
December Weather7°C (45°F)103 mm (4.1 inches)86%moderate
